unbridled

/ʌnˈbraɪdəld/
adjective
  1. Not controlled or restrained; without limits.
    • The crowd showed unbridled enthusiasm for the winning team.
    • Her unbridled ambition drove her to work day and night.
    • The storm caused unbridled destruction across the coastal town.
